You build the brains that let a machine sense, decide, and move on its own — the perception, planning, and control behind a self-driving car, a drone, or a robot. Teaching machines to act without a human at the wheel.
The day often blends coding, simulation, and test — writing perception or planning algorithms, running them against mountains of logged data, then watching them fail in fresh ways on real hardware. You work on a tight interdisciplinary team, and a clean demo and a robust system are worlds apart. Much of the real work is chasing the rare edge case that breaks everything.
Context changes the work sharply. In a research group you may push novel methods with loose timelines; in a product team, you're hardening something for the road under real deadlines and real liability. The field moves fast, tools churn, and safety cases can dwarf the actual algorithm work. For some, the wearing part can be how much of autonomy is still unsolved, no matter the hype.
Strong autonomy engineers tend to be rigorous, comfortable with ambiguity, and oddly motivated by failure — because that's where the learning is. If you need tidy, solved problems and quick wins, the open-endedness can grind. But if making a machine reliably handle the real world pulls at you, few fields are as engaging right now.

Median pay for an Autonomy Engineer is about $118K nationally, with the field ranging roughly from $63K to $184K depending on experience, employer, and metro (BLS).
Core skills for this role include Critical Thinking, Systems Analysis, Reading Comprehension, Active Listening, and Monitoring.
Most people in this role hold a bachelor's degree.
Employment in this field is projected to grow about 2.1% through 2034, with roughly 150,750 people working in it today (BLS).
